What You Should Know re Domain Registration and Web Site Hosting

Friday, September 11th, 2009

The initial project when building a Web site is selecting a pertinent domain and picking the most appropriate registration for your particular needs. This isn’t an easy decision making process. All things considered, the easiest method of ensuring that all your needs are fulfilled is to conduct some thorough preparatory research. Reviews of domain hosting are unquestionably useful but how to find out what it is you are searching for? Just like any other business decision, you have to discover what features are essential to you. Some businesses opt to get their Web site hosted by the same provider that they have used to register their domain name. Do remember, however, that after your Web site has been rolled out, matters such as support are likely to become more important than ever.

It is a shrewd policy not to depend upon a review which solely appears on the hosting company’s Web site. It’s always necessary to obtain an objective appraisal prior to making a decision. Find the time to evaluate various domain hosting customer reviews bearing in mind what each client has to say. What are the common concerns? What do current clients believe is good about the company? Is the overall feedback positive or negative?

With any company, you’ll read both bad and good comments. Remain objective and read all the info you can get ahold of. Without a doubt, pricing must be considered, but don’t overlook what services are offered for the cost. To help you with a choice here are a few questions you should think over.

During what times of day do the company offer customer support? Do they provide a toll-free telephone number, and can you deduce from the review Web site whether or not they have an acceptable turnaround time? What sort of server uptime will they commit to? Do they ensure it’s >98%? Just how much bandwidth and domain hosting does the company provide? It’s feasible to negotiate a bundle providing unlimited hosting and bandwidth, along with all sorts of other rewards. What kind of payment options are on offer? Are all payments automatic, and are weekly payments an option? What sort of support is provided in the event of a server breakdown?

Only you are able to pick the most suitable hosting for your Web site, however, before you settle for any company, be sure you have grasped all your options. Reading multiple domain hosting reviews will give you the opportunity to save tons of time and money later on.
